ASUSTOR offers virtually unlimited capability for Final Cut Pro. Archiving and raw, endless content are some of the most common storage problems faced by content creators while working on Mac computers. Final Cut Pro libraries can grow quickly and get out of control.
Content creators often use external USB drives to store their materials, but using external drives can lead to port wear. External drives are also inconvenient as they do not allow easy file sharing with collaborators and are vulnerable to damage in ways that NAS are not.
The NAS server remains stationary, housing digital files, while the external drive is portable, increasing the risk of drops or other damage. The massive capacity of the NAS server helps extend the computer's storage. According to modern operating systems, iSCSI disks appear as local disks.
The quad-core Intel Celeron N5105 processor with 10 nm technology offers speeds up to 2.9 GHz, with performance up to 31% higher than the previous generation. The mild cooling of the SSDs is ensured by a quiet fan and an efficient duct design.
The Flashstor series offers S/PDIF connections via TOSLINK for high-quality audio in combination with Roon or High-Res Player. The Flashstor operates with silent and efficient SSD and NAS performance.
The aesthetics of the Flashstor provide not only appearance but also effective cooling so that the components operate at maximum speed. The efficient design of the Flashstor and the support of M.2 NVMe drives ensure reduced power consumption.
Easy 10-bit 4K H.265 media conversion with hardware decoding allows seamless video playback for maximum 4K quality. With ASUSTOR's applications, you can install additional media server applications for streaming to computers, TVs, and mobile devices.
The brand-new Photo Gallery 3 and AiFoto 3 offer a range of new features, making photo organization easier. New features include custom folder options, timelines, smart albums, and new photo functions.
